Three phases of tissue healing:
Inflammatory phase
Proliferative phase
Maturation phase
Inflammatory phase
0-1 week (following repair)
Proliferative phase
1-6 weeks (following repair)
Maturation phase
6 weeks or more (after repair)
Scar tissues
the body's natural, fibrous tissue that forms to repair damaged skin, muscle, or other tissues after an injury, surgery, or burn
What is range of motion?
the full movement potential of a joint, measured in degrees, which can be affected by joint structure, surrounding soft tissues, age, and other factors
Passive ROM
to maintain joint ROM, prevent joint contractures or joint capsule adhesion
Active Assistive Range of Motion
client can move their own extremity but needs the assistance of an outside force to complete the range
Active Range of Motion
client can generate enough, muscle force to complete full active range of motion
